The First Generation Student Program Coordinator focuses specifically on supporting first-generation college students through tailored programs and outreach. In contrast, the Student Affairs Coordinator handles broader student services and campus activities. Both roles require similar educational backgrounds and work in campus settings, but their primary focus and target populations differ.

Is a first generation student program coordinator an entry-level position?

A first generation student program coordinator is typically not an entry-level position; it usually requires relevant experience in student services, program management, or higher education. While some roles may be accessible to those with limited experience, most coordinators are expected to have a few years of related work or internship experience, along with strong organizational and communication skills.

What is the role of a first generation student program coordinator?

A first generation student program coordinator develops and manages programs to support first-generation college students, providing resources, mentorship, and guidance to improve their academic success and retention. They often collaborate with campus departments, organize workshops, and track student progress using data management tools.
